Where do I input what date I emigrated Canada in 2017?

It asks about residency at the beginning of the interview. If you need to change it, you can go to Setting Up> [Your Name’s] Province of Residence. If you are still in the first part of the interview and can’t see the Setting Up tab, click the “Back” button until you get back to the “Where did you live at the end of the year?”

If you are a non-resident:

When it asks you “What province/territory did you live in on Dec 31, 2017?”, choose which ever non-resident status you have (at the bottom of the list). Click the “Continue” button. Then on the “Let's get some information about your residency status.”, select “I was a Non-resident of Canada” and enter the name of the country you were in on December 31, 2017.

If you are a resident:

When it asks you “What province/territory did you live in on Dec 31, 2017?”, choose your province. Click the “Continue” button. On the “Did your Canadian residency change in 2017?”, select “Yes, my residency has changed.”. Then you will see a space to input when you entered Canada.
